Don't demand that your will be done but surrender your prayer to God and
tell Him: not my will be done in this request, but your will be done.
This way you untie His hands and have faith that He knows more than you
and that He can bring a better outcome than the one you insist on.
God will cause the outcome to be better than you could have imagined
when you get past your will and open the door to His will.
Pray...ask of God and then surrender your request at the alter
of your love, trust and devotion to the One who can see more
clearly than you how to bless you, if you will trust in Him and
not accuse Him of ignoring you.
1 John 5:14
Now this is the confidence that we have in Him,
that if we ask anything
according to His will, He hears us.
It is a blow to our pride when we find that we are not
praying according to His will but our own.
Perhaps what you have requested has become more important than
the One you have asked the request of.
God will not allow us to have idols before Him, no matter how godly
and good we make out those idols to be.
